Does Windows 10 have a built-in VPN? Technically, yes, but there are some big caveats here. You may have seen ‘VPN’ listed under the ‘Network & Internet’, but this only offers the option to ‘Add a VPN connection’. That’s because it’s only a VPN client, so you’ll still need to sign up for a third-party service for it to work properly.

There are many options for VPN clients. In Windows 10 and Windows 11, the built-in plug-in and the Universal Windows Platform (UWP) VPN plug-in platform are built on top of the Windows VPN platform. This guide focuses on the Windows VPN platform clients and the features that can be configured. Built-in VPN client. Tunneling protocols.

Connecting to NordVPN (IKEv2/IPSec) on Windows | NordVPN

In the system tray located in the bottom-right corner of the screen, click on either the Wi-Fi or Ethernet connection icon and click Open Network & Internet settings. In the left sidebar of the settings, select VPN, find your created IKEv2 connection, and click on Advanced options. Click Edit and enter your NordVPN service username and password.
